Output 8a76d626f114c2217cb55eaa7acfb1fae879f318fe0544fdf686d44e95784b5f:0

value
2929538
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c66857c98cc833c37dc80998d4f5e49ae168fd88 OP_EQUAL
address
3Kn6iQ7VeMkdGqbM6ApCfd9ikLYp1iP5ti
transaction
8a76d626f114c2217cb55eaa7acfb1fae879f318fe0544fdf686d44e95784b5f
spent
true